DETAILED NOTES ON CAR COLLISION REPAIR

Detailed Notes on car collision repair

Body Shop Experts - Auto Body Shop6100 Kester Ave, Van Nuys, CA 91411(818) 726-0606https://www.google.com/maps?cid=14452678250649272142"Incredibly happily stunned with the superior quality of the perform and the ease with which they repaired the bumper on my motor vehicle.""Extremely happily amazed by the higher quality on the get the job done and

read more